JTNASSON, j. w. riTis. SW-S J0H.NS0N, Salt Lake Cit. D T.. March Slit- a2 NEW ADVERTISEWENTS. SPRINGof75. "0 THE CENERAL PUBLIC throughout Utah and the neighboring Territories, Z. C. M. I. offer a large and well-selected well-selected line ol Merchandise of every description. descrip-tion. The advantages of capital and experience possessed by this Institution enable it to ofler ' a general stock of Merchandise at lower figures than any other house equally remote from manufacturing centres- The Wholesale Dry Goods Departm t is displaying a large and attractive line oi Spring Prints and other Dress Goods, together with all the popular brands of Bleached and Brown Goods, Ticks, Denims, Hickories, Cheviots, and our usual full line of Notions besides many attractive Novelties recently selected in the East. The Wholesale Grocery and Hardware Department, constantly replenished by large shipments and dealing principally with manufacturers, manufac-turers, ofler all goodsatpopularpricrs. An immense and varied stock of Staple aDd Fancy GrOCftl'ies, Heavy and Shelf Hardware, Hazard and Giant Powders, Fuse, Mining Outfits, Plows and other Agricultural Implements, Stoves, Stove Furniture, etc. SPECIAL. ! The Boot and Shoe Department has been enlarged to double its former capacity and is now displaying a superior class ot goods, embracing the most staple and popular Styles known in American markets, among which, for . Ladies' and Children's wear, we call attention to the Specialties of Edwin C. Burt, Sellers & Co., Sausser, Dangler & Co., and many other styles of Shoes justly esteemed and sought for. Particular attention is called to immense additions recently made in our stock of Foreign and Domestic Leather and Shoe Findings.
